There Were Three Millimetres of Bone Where He Needed Ten

Quick answer: Upper back teeth sit directly beneath the maxillary sinus. When one is lost, the bone shrinks and the sinus expands downwards, often leaving too little bone for an implant. A sinus lift creates that bone by raising the sinus lining and grafting underneath it.

What we found

The gap itself was unremarkable — healed, adequate width, healthy neighbouring teeth.

The CBCT scan explained the previous refusals. Between the crest of the ridge and the floor of the maxillary sinus there were 3.2mm of bone. A standard implant in that region needs somewhere in the region of 8 to 10mm.

Why this happens, and why it is so common at upper back teeth. Two processes work in the same direction. The ridge resorbs from above after a tooth is lost, as it does anywhere. And the sinus itself pneumatises — the air space expands downwards into the space the tooth roots used to occupy. Nine years is ample time for both.

The opposing lower molar had over-erupted by about 2mm, which is what happens to an unopposed tooth and which had reduced the space available for a crown.

The two techniques, and which one applies depends entirely on how much bone is there:

The transcrestal approach. Where roughly 5mm or more of bone remains, the sinus floor can be lifted gently through the implant channel itself, with graft material pushed up beneath the lining, and the implant placed at the same appointment. Less invasive, faster, and it needs that starting bone height.

The lateral window approach. Where there is less, a small window is opened in the side wall of the sinus, the lining is carefully elevated off the floor, graft material is packed into the space created, and the implant is placed several months later once that graft has matured into bone.

At 3.2mm, his was clearly the second.

The risk that has to be explained. The sinus lining — the Schneiderian membrane — is thin, and perforating it is the commonest complication of the procedure. Small perforations are repairable with a membrane during surgery. Larger ones mean abandoning the graft and returning months later.

We also checked his sinus health on the scan. Active sinusitis, significant lining thickening or a blocked drainage pathway would have meant an ENT opinion first, because grafting into an unhealthy sinus invites infection. His was clear.

What we did

Lateral window sinus lift. Under local anaesthetic with sedation, about ninety minutes. A flap raised, a window prepared in the lateral wall with a piezoelectric instrument rather than a rotary bur — it cuts bone and not soft tissue, which reduces the perforation risk substantially. The lining elevated carefully, graft material placed, a membrane over the window, and the flap closed.

Post-operative instructions specific to sinus surgery, which are not the same as for an ordinary extraction: no nose blowing for two weeks, sneeze with the mouth open, no straws, no flying for two weeks, no swimming, and no heavy lifting. All of these raise or lower sinus pressure, and pressure displaces the graft.

Antibiotics, a decongestant, and a saline nasal spray.

Swelling and bruising for about a week, which was described beforehand — patients who are not warned about facial bruising after this procedure become alarmed.

Six months of healing, confirmed with a repeat scan showing 11mm of consolidated bone.

Implant placed at six months, crown at nine.

The over-erupted lower molar was adjusted slightly and, because the reduction needed was more than enamel would allow, crowned.

The outcome

Functioning well at three years, with normal bone levels and no sinus symptoms at any stage.

Nine months from first appointment to final crown, and two surgical procedures. That is what "not possible" actually meant at the other two practices — not impossible, but requiring a step neither had offered.

What to do if this happens to you

  1. Ask why, if you are told an implant is not possible. There is usually a specific measurement behind it.
  2. Ask for a CBCT scan. Bone height at the back of the upper jaw cannot be judged from a standard x-ray.
  3. Ask which technique applies — transcrestal or lateral window. They differ substantially in time and recovery.
  4. Disclose any sinus problems, including recurrent sinusitis or previous surgery.
  5. Follow the pressure instructions exactly. No nose blowing, no flying, no straws.
  6. Ask about replacing the tooth sooner next time. Nine years of bone loss created this.
